Evangelia Platanioti

Evangelia Platanioti (born 9 August 1994) is a Greek synchronized swimmer. She competed in the women's duet at the 2012 Summer Olympics.[1] She also competed at the 2016 Summer Olympics in the women's duet where her partner was Evangelia Papazoglou.[1] They finished in 10th place.[2]

In 2018, Platanioti and Papazoglou finished in 6th place in the duet technical routine at the 2018 European Aquatics Championships.[3] In the duet free routine they finished in 5th place.[4]
